Matildas coach Tony Gustavasson has hinted on the eve of Australia’s historic World Cup semi-final clash that star striker Sam Kerr will again be used off the bench against England in Sydney.
Kerr returned from a calf injury as a late substitute in the last 16, before playing more than 60 minutes as the Matildas’ quarter-final against France went to penalties. With just four days between the matches, and Australia’s attacking quartet of Caitlin Foord, Mary Fowler, Emily van Egmond and Hayley Raso combining well together, Kerr’s addition to the starting line-up would cause complications for the manager.
